MoreEnumerable.LastOrDefault<T> Method |
Returns the last element of a sequence, or a default value if the
sequence contains no elements.
Namespace:
MoreLinq
Assembly:
MoreLinq (in MoreLinq.dll) Version: 3.3.1+b77df70598ab84c28cd43dcf74594024b6d575e1
Syntaxpublic static T LastOrDefault<T>(
this IExtremaEnumerable<T> source
)

Parameters
- source
- Type: MoreLinq.IExtremaEnumerable<T>
The input sequence.
Type Parameters
- T
-
The type of the elements of source.
Return Value
Type:
T
Default value of type
T if source is empty;
otherwise, the last element in source.
